Revox is a home version of Studer.
Studer is more robust with some broadcast options and connections.
There were difrences in models and looks but both are based on Philips technology , best of philips , like allmost no other. Non compromise Swiss design.

To come back to Cobra2 post, Revox was the "consumer" version of the Studer professional products. In terms of CD players the correspondence is the following:
Revox B225 = Studer A725 (with XLR) 14+2 bit D/A (TDA1540) Still very musical but lacks dynamic and detail compare to today's standard.
Revox B226 = Studer A727 (with XLR) 16 bit D/A with the famous philips TDA 1541. Th A727 is excellent.
Then there are no more direct connection between Studer & Revox as the two companies were sold separately, although there is a Revox C221 with a bitstream type D/A and XLR.
There is also the Studer D732 (Do not know much about it)
and the famous Studer A730 & D730/1. Those are wonderful.
The A730 is equiped with the TDA1541
The D730/1 is equiped with the bitstream TDA1547.
